    1. Special disinfectant cleaning.

    1. Cut off the water source of the water dispenser.

    2. Insert the 5 gallon water bottle vertically down into the upper machine of the smart seat, turn on the red hot water faucet and the blue cold faucet until the water is released, turn off the faucet, and then take out the bottle with both hands and the bottle up.

    3. Clean the outside of the water dispenser and the smart seat;

    4. Pour 600ml of special cleaning and disinfectant into the water storage tank;

    After a few minutes, turn on the red and green faucets until the disinfectant is exhausted;

    6. Unscrew the water drain valve at the back or bottom of the machine to drain the disinfectant in the water dispenser;

    7. Rinse several times with boiling water or purified water;

    8. Tighten the drain valve, and the disinfection and sterilization operation procedures are completed.

    2. Decontamination effervescent tablet treatment method

    1.Unplug the power plug, remove the bucket, and open the drain nozzle (usually a white plastic knob) at the back of the water dispenser to drain the remaining water. Then, turn on the hot and cold water switch to drain the water.

    In this link, the most noteworthy is that the sewage outlet of the vertical water dispenser is generally located at the back of the machine, while the desktop water dispenser is located at the bottom of the machine, and the user has to pick up the desktop water dispenser to see it.

    2.Rotate counterclockwise, remove the "smart seat" (that is, the part of the water dispenser that touches the spring water bucket), and carefully scrub the inner tank and the inside and outside of the lid with an alcohol swab to prepare for the next step of disinfection.

    3.According to the instructions of the decontamination effervescent tablets, mix the disinfectant solution and introduce it into the water dispenser, so that the disinfectant water fills the entire cavity and leaves for 10 15 minutes.

    Or pour a little white vinegar or freshly squeezed lemon juice into the inlet and fill it with water. If you are worried that the decontamination effect is not as good as the disinfectant, you can leave it for two hours, so that you don't have to worry about the harm caused by the residue of detergent to the human body.

    4.Turn on all the switches of the water dispenser, including the drain pipe and drinking water switch, and drain the disinfectant or boiling water. To ensure that the disinfectant is drained cleanly, rinse several times with boiled or purified water, as much as possible. It is recommended to move the water dispenser to the bathroom to flush it to ensure that the water is sufficient.

    5.After rinsing a few times, tilt the water dispenser to the back to drain the liquid accidentally dripped during the cleaning process, and wipe the outside and back of the body with a dry rag.

    6.After the water dispenser is cleaned, there may be a trace amount of water dispenser cleaning liquid residue, which cannot be drunk immediately. The water should be drained first until the discharged water does not smell of chlorine before it can be safely drunk.

    How often should water dispensers be cleaned?

    The cleaning time of the water dispenser depends on whether it is a household or a public place, if it is a household water dispenser, it is recommended to clean it once every 2-6 months. If it is a water dispenser in a public place, it is recommended to clean it once a month. Water dispensers in public places change water very frequently, and two buckets of water are replaced almost every day, which is easy to breed bacteria.

    If you don't wash it frequently, the water you change will be contaminated.

    How to clean a water dispenser?

    Before cleaning the water dispenser, people should take off the bottled water, then remove its smart seat, and clean the smart seat with toothpaste, and dry it or dry it after washing. After that, the water is directed through the hose inside the machine to the hot and cold water tanks, a process that takes only a few minutes until the magazine is not flushed.

    How to clean the water dispenser

    White vinegar clean. After people clean the remaining water in the water dispenser, they pick up the smart seat, and then pour about 250ml of white vinegar into the water dispenser, and press the switch of the water dispenser so that the white vinegar can enter the water storage tank. Power up the water dispenser and heat it for 40 minutes so that the white vinegar can kill the bacteria inside.

    Finally, put the white vinegar out through the water outlet of the water dispenser, and then add water to the water dispenser, and repeat this process several times until the water released does not smell of white vinegar.

    Disinfectant for cleaning. The disinfectant must be bought for the water dispenser, and the active ingredients of the disinfectant commonly used in the water dispenser are chlorine dioxide and hydrogen peroxide. Both of these are easy to clean and leave no residue.

    When people use chlorine dioxide with a concentration of 50-100mg L to disinfect and clean water dispensers, they should soak them for 5 minutes before cleaning; When using hydrogen peroxide at a concentration of 5 minutes, the soaking time is the same.

    Ozone sterilization. Ozone sterilization method is the use of ozone sterilization to achieve the purpose of cleaning the water dispenser, when cleaning, the residual water in the water dispenser should be emptied, and then the interface of the disinfection machine and the water inlet of the water dispenser are aligned, and the ozone is injected into the inner tank of the water dispenser, fumigated for 20 minutes. It should be noted that after people use ozone sterilization and cleaning, it is best to wait for an hour or two before drinking water from the water dispenser.

    Why should you clean your water dispenser?

    A sample of water dispenser households shows that 43% of households have never cleaned water dispensers, and the vast majority of those who have cleaned them have cleaned them casually, which does not meet the health and safety standards of professional cleaning. To this end, relevant health and epidemic prevention experts remind the general public that water dispensers should be cleaned regularly, otherwise it will be harmful to health. Nowadays, there are frequent reports of water dispenser contamination, and it is not uncommon to find ants, mosquitoes and even unknown bugs in drinking water.

    Health and epidemic prevention experts pointed out that small insects can still be found and seen when they burrow into drinking water buckets, and bacterial contamination that is invisible to the naked eye is even more worrying. Even in a clean environment, there are about 4,000 bacteria per cubic meter of air, and bottled drinking water does not contain any bactericidal ingredients, so it does not have any inhibitory ability to bacteria and microorganisms, so once bacteria enter, they will multiply rapidly. In the absence of any unified national standard, only regular "deep cleaning" of water dispensers is an effective measure to prevent secondary pollution of drinking water.

    Water dispensers that lack regular cleaning are very dangerous and a health killer hidden in thousands of homes! Seven causes of bacteria in water dispensers:

    1. Do not carry out professional deep sterilization and descaling cleaning of the water dispenser for a long time.

    2. The water inlet is in contact with the air due to the water change.

    3. The storage space is small or unclean, the air is not convection, and the ground is not often clean.

    4. If the temperature is not appropriate, it is placed in a cold, damp or direct sunlight place, which can easily lead to the reproduction of bacteria.

    5. The drinking water quality is unclean or contains bacteria.

    6. The maintenance of the water dispenser is not good enough, and the poor sealing causes bacterial invasion.

    7. The water urchin has too much water and does not drink it for a long time.

    It can be seen that although the water dispenser is filled with pure water, but improper maintenance, it will also cause water pollution, let's take a look at how often the water dispenser is cleaned. How often should the drinker be cleaned.

    The water dispenser is used every day and deals directly with health, I recommend: for the health of you and your family, please clean your water dispenser every three months.

    Water dispenser is a common electrical appliance in life, which is more convenient for people to drink water. In fact, long-term use of water dispensers will have potential safety hazards. It should be washed frequently, otherwise it will cause harm to people's health.

    How to clean a water dispenser? How to maintain a water dispenser? Unplug the power plug and remove the bucket.

    Remove all residual water from the inner cavity of the water dispenser.

    First, because the residual water in the drain pipe of the water dispenser is the key to the secondary pollution of the water dispenserTherefore, you need to open the drain pipe behind the water dispenser to drain the remaining water, and then turn on all the drinking water switches to drain the residual water in the water dispenser cavity. Hold the sterilized alcohol cotton ball with clean tweezers and carefully scrub the "smart seat" of the water dispenser. Usually, these parts of the water dispenser are in direct contact with the air, which is easy to breed bacteria.

    Scrubbing with disinfectant alcohol cotton wool can not only remove the dirt on it, but also prepare for the next step of disinfection. Handle the machine with care. When moving a water dispenser cooled by a compressor, try to keep it upright.

    If it is oblique, its inclination should not be greater than 45 degrees. After handling, it should be allowed to stand for a period of time before carrying out the operation.

    2. When using the water dispenser for the first time, first clean the containers and pipes of the water dispenser with clean waterThen unscrew the drain valve, and when the remaining water in the water dispenser is drained, tighten the drain valve. After adding a large bottle of water, turn on the hot water faucet, plug in the power supply after the water flows out, turn on the heating switch, avoid dry boiling, and prolong the service life of the machine. If you stop drinking water for a long time, turn off the switch of the machine and unplug the power plug, then unscrew the drain valve, drain the remaining water in the machine, and then tighten the drain valve (please be careful about hot water scalding during draining).

    When not in use at night, it is best to disconnect the power supply, which can not only save energy, but also ensure safety when no one is using it. During the use of the machine, it is recommended to clean and disinfect it every three months according to the specific situation for one year.

    3. Professional maintenance personnel can be invited to clean the smart seat and liner, and the water dispenser should be placed in a ventilated placeProtect from moisture, direct sunlight, and away from heating. It should be about 15 cm from the wall. Do not place the water dispenser near valuable furniture and other household appliances to avoid splashing water and damaging the items.

    The water dispenser must be placed smoothly to prevent the machine from making noise. It is forbidden to use organic solvents such as gasoline to clean the surface of the machine.
